Groundbreaking Football Matches: Humanoid Robots Take Center Stage in Beijing
In an extraordinary display of technological prowess , four university teams competed with fully autonomous humanoid robots in football matches in Beijing. Unlike traditional games, these matches featured teams of robots playing 3 against 3 , all without any human intervention. This fascinating event highlighted the advances in robotics and artificial intelligence, even as the androids stumbled, fell, and some were taken off the field on stretchers.
The Reality Behind the Show
While the match may have resembled an animated children’s training session, each robot operated completely independently using sophisticated AI technology . These cutting-edge humanoids, approximately the size of a child, utilized advanced visual sensors, allowing them to detect the ball and navigate the pitch with surprising agility. Despite some tumbles, most of the robots managed to rise on their own, although a few required human assistance.

The final match saw Thu Robotics from Tsinghua University triumph over the Mountain Team from the Agricultural University of China, concluding with a score of 5 to 3 . The Technological Context
China has made a significant investment in the realm of humanoid robotics, aligning it with its national technological strategy . According to forecasts from Morgan Stanley , the Chinese robotics market is projected to grow by 23% annually , ultimately reaching around $108 billion by 2028 compared to its current value of $47 billion. By 2050, it’s anticipated that China will deploy around 302.3 million humanoid robots — a figure that dwarfs the estimated 77.7 million for the United States.
Robotics in the Field of Sport
Sport has increasingly become a critical testing ground for robotic innovation. Earlier this year, 21 humanoid robots participated in a half marathon in Beijing, although only six completed the race. This football tournament serves as a precursor to the World Humanoid Robots Games scheduled for August 2025 , which will take place in Beijing, featuring 11 robotic sports , including football, athletics, and gymnastics.
Insights From the Ground
Cheng Hao, founder of Booster Robotics , which supplied robots for the event, remarked on the importance of sports competitions in accelerating the development of both algorithms and integrated hardware-software systems. He emphasized safety as a primary concern, stating, “In the future, we could organize matches between robots and humans, which necessitates that we ensure robots are completely safe.” The goal is to build trust among spectators by showcasing authentic interactions between androids and humans .
